Whatdo you like to shoot? Space center in Huntsville ,botanical garden, in Huntsville wheeler nwr nearby has a blind that can be reserved, hiking/caving photos at walls of Jericho and other state parks also waterfalls. Northern AL birding trail, Nashville is nearby. Pm for more info.

Monte Sano mountain is pretty, but hazy this time of year. If you like space stuff the Alabama Space and Rocket Center is the place. They have a relatively new exhibition hall that does a wonderful job of tracing the history of the rocket motors that took us to the Moon. That was a major job of the Marshall Space flight Center...testing rocket motors. They also have some rides in the park that might make your throw up.
